  • Australia offers some of the best facilities to study. Mechatronic is the collaborative combination of electrical, mechanical and electronic systems controlled by Computerised systems (IT ). Mechatronics applications are typically found in industries like mining and indoor  manufacturing.
  • A bachelor degree in Mechatronics will provide a Mechatronic engineering graduate with excellent employment opportunities as demand for qualified engineers is on the rise.

  • Mechatronics engineers are typically work in roles where they are responsible for integrated computer controlled mechanical and electrical systems typically found in the manufacturing and mining industries. They are also  found in electrical plants and companies where automation and process control used.
  • Mechatronics is considered an emerging technology area and career prospects are promising.
